The Fulton Building, located at 130 Fulton St, is a 13-story condo building in Manhattan, built in 1900. This historic property offers 1, 2, and 3-bedroom units, designed with modern urban living in mind. Unit prices range from $2,595,000 to $2,750,000, making it a remarkable investment opportunity in its class.
